President George H.W. Bush, a devoted sports fan, invited baseball greats Joe DiMaggio and Ted Williams to the White House on July 9, 1991. The President’s intention was to honor these legendary players for their stellar achievements during the pre-World War II 1941 Season. Joe DiMaggio hit in 56 consecutive games and the incredible Ted Williams hit .406 during that incredible season. No professional baseball players, in 75 years, have come remotely close to Breaking either of these seemingly unobtainable records. While DiMaggio had been awarded this honor by Gerald Ford in 1977, President Bush awarded Ted Williams the highest civilian honor that day - the Presidential Medal of Freedom.
